Core Insights - The medical health industry is undergoing a digital transformation and intelligent upgrade, with AI expected to revolutionize diagnostics, drug discovery, and treatment. The global market for AI solutions in healthcare is projected to grow from $13.7 billion in 2022 to $155.3 billion by 2030, with a CAGR of 35.5% [5][7]. - AI technology is rapidly penetrating medical imaging, surgical robots, and brain-machine interfaces, enhancing diagnostic accuracy and operational efficiency [5][7]. - The report emphasizes the importance of "AI + medical devices" in improving diagnostic processes and patient care, highlighting key domestic companies in this field [5][7]. Summary by Sections 1.1 AI + Medical: Efficiency Revolution in Medical Applications - AI technologies are significantly improving the efficiency and accuracy of medical supply, optimizing diagnostic processes, and shortening treatment times [11][19]. - The integration of deep learning and big data analysis into medical devices is enhancing diagnostic precision and operational efficiency [11][19]. 1.2 Core Application Scenarios of AI + Medical - AI is applied in various scenarios, including medical imaging analysis, decision support, health management, and genetic sequencing, showcasing its potential to transform healthcare delivery [15][19]. - AI enhances diagnostic accuracy and efficiency by processing vast amounts of medical data and providing reliable analytical tools for healthcare professionals [15][19]. 1.3 Core Value of AI Empowerment - AI improves efficiency by reducing diagnostic time, enhances accuracy by increasing detection rates, and lowers costs through scalable solutions [19]. - For instance, AI can process 300 cases in half an hour compared to over 10 hours for human doctors, significantly improving resource utilization [19]. 2.1 AI + Medical Imaging: Integration of Technology and Clinical Applications - The application of AI in medical imaging is rapidly increasing, with projections indicating a penetration rate of over 40% by 2030 [29]. - AI technologies are addressing traditional challenges in medical imaging, such as the shortage of skilled radiologists and the inefficiencies in diagnostic processes [27][29]. 2.2 Overseas Cutting-edge Applications - Companies like Butterfly Network and GE HealthCare are leading innovations in AI-powered medical imaging, enhancing diagnostic capabilities and operational efficiencies [45][49]. - Butterfly Network's handheld ultrasound device exemplifies the integration of AI and cloud technology for remote medical imaging [45]. 2.3 AI + Surgical Robots: Intelligent and Precise Development in Surgery - AI is driving the evolution of surgical robots, enhancing precision and intelligence in surgical procedures [59].
